Understanding Joint Pain

Joint pain refers to discomfort, stiffness, or inflammation in any joint of the body. In general, it can occur in areas such as:

  • Knees
  • Hips
  • Shoulders
  • Elbows
  • Ankles

In many cases, joint pain may be temporary. However, when the pain persists or worsens over time, it often indicates an underlying condition that requires medical attention.

Common Causes of Joint Pain

Joint pain can result from various conditions. Overall, some of the most common causes include:

1. Arthritis

To begin with, arthritis is one of the leading causes of joint pain, including:

  • Osteoarthritis (age-related wear and tear)
  • Rheumatoid arthritis (autoimmune condition)

As a result, patients may experience stiffness, swelling, and reduced joint function.

2. Injury or Trauma

In addition, accidents, falls, or sports injuries can damage joints and lead to pain. In such cases, timely treatment is essential to prevent long-term complications.

3. Overuse

Similarly, repetitive movements or excessive physical activity can strain joints. Consequently, this may lead to inflammation and discomfort over time.

4. Ligament and Tendon Injuries

Furthermore, injuries to ligaments and tendons can cause instability and discomfort. Therefore, proper diagnosis and rehabilitation are crucial for recovery.

5. Age-Related Degeneration

Finally, over time, joints naturally wear down due to aging. As a consequence, this can lead to stiffness, reduced mobility, and chronic pain if not managed properly.

Symptoms That Require Medical Attention

You should consult a specialist if you experience:

  • Persistent or worsening joint pain
  • Swelling or inflammation
  • Stiffness, especially in the morning
  • Reduced range of motion
  • Difficulty walking or performing daily activities

Non-Surgical Treatments

To begin with, most joint pain cases are managed without surgery:

Medications For Joint Pain Treatment

Pain relievers and anti-inflammatory drugs help reduce discomfort.

Physiotherapy For Joint Pain Treatment

Moreover, structured exercises improve strength, flexibility, and mobility.

Lifestyle Modifications For Joint Pain Treatment

Additionally, weight management and posture correction reduce joint stress.

Joint Injections For Joint Pain Treatment

In some cases, injections provide targeted pain relief and reduce inflammation.

Minimally Invasive Treatments

When required, minimally invasive procedures are used to treat joint problems with faster recovery:

  • Arthroscopy
  • Ligament repair
  • Cartilage treatment

Surgical Treatments

Finally, for severe joint damage, surgery may be recommended:

  • Joint replacement surgery (knee, hip, shoulder)
  • Ligament reconstruction
  • Advanced orthopedic procedures

Lifestyle Tips for Joint Health

To maintain healthy joints:

  • Stay physically active
  • Maintain a healthy weight
  • Eat a balanced diet rich in calcium and vitamin D
  • Avoid excessive strain on joints
  • Practice good posture

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) For Joint Pain Treatment in Bhandara

1. What is the most common cause of joint pain?

Arthritis is the most common cause, especially osteoarthritis and rheumatoid arthritis.

2. When should I see a doctor for joint pain?

If pain persists for more than a few days or affects daily activities, consult a specialist.

3. Can joint pain be treated without surgery?

Yes, many cases can be managed with physiotherapy, medications, and lifestyle changes.

4. Is joint replacement surgery safe?

Yes, modern joint replacement procedures are safe and highly effective.

5. How long does recovery take?

Recovery depends on the treatment type, ranging from a few weeks to several months.

6. Can exercise help joint pain?

Yes, regular exercise improves joint strength and flexibility.
